Fit and Sizing

Accurate fit is paramount when selecting the best sas shoes for women in narrow widths. SAS shoes are known for their true-to-size fit, but it’s still crucial to measure your feet and consult the SAS size chart. Consider the shape of your feet; some styles may suit certain foot shapes better than others. Always ensure there’s adequate room in the toe box to prevent discomfort.

Pay close attention to the length and width measurements. Many women with narrow feet also have low-volume feet, meaning less space in the shoe. Look for styles specifically designed for narrow widths and consider trying a half-size down if you’re between sizes. Remember that feet tend to swell throughout the day, so try shoes on later in the day for the most accurate fit. (See Also: Best Cross Training Shoes For Crossfit)

Arch Support

SAS shoes are generally known for their excellent arch support, which is particularly beneficial for those with narrow feet who might also experience pronation or supination. Proper arch support helps distribute weight evenly and reduces strain on the feet, ankles, and knees. Look for models featuring SAS’s contoured footbeds, which are designed to cradle the arch.

Consider your activity level and the type of support needed. If you’re on your feet for extended periods, prioritize shoes with robust arch support and cushioning. If you have specific arch concerns, such as high arches or flat feet, explore models designed for these conditions. Removable footbeds are also advantageous, allowing for custom orthotics if needed.

How Do I Measure My Feet to Determine My Narrow Shoe Size?

Measure your feet at the end of the day when they are at their largest. Stand on a piece of paper and trace the outline of your foot. Measure the length from the heel to the longest toe and the width at the widest part of your foot.

Compare your measurements to the SAS size chart, which can be found on their website. If your measurements fall between sizes or widths, it’s best to try on the shoes or consult with a specialist for the best fit. Remember to consider the shape of your feet.
